Title: Anyone able to figure out Yarmouth Road?
Post by: No Nice Guy on July 28, 2013, 06:26:49 PM
I've been trying to figure out how to play Yarmouth Road ever since I got home from SPAC, but alas, my ear isn't very good.  I've got a Am > G > Bb progression, but I can't help but feel it's wrong.  Anyone got an opinion?
Title: Re: Anyone able to figure out Yarmouth Road?
Post by: jadirusso on July 29, 2013, 10:04:04 AM
This is what I got on quick listen:

Verse
Abm A E B Abm A Abm

Chorus
Ab Eb Bbm Db

Bridge... (chorus before bridge ends with F# instead of Db)
Db    Eb      Fm

Fm Eb
Fm Eb
Bbm F# Db F#

then back to Abm
